Rise of Influencer Marketing:

According to Medium, 49% of consumers depend on influencers before making a purchase, that is why marketing specialists have increased their spending on Influencer marketing by 61%. In 2020, we forecast that businesses will tap into Micro and Nano influencers due to their cohesion with larger communities.

Invest in User-Generated Content:

90% of the decisions of the consumers are influenced by user-generated content. With the rise of new niche platforms and easy access to tools and technology businesses should focus on creating communities that will give rise to user-generated content. This is will continue to be a vital factor in 2020 and beyond.
